A deadline for captured war crimes suspect Radovan Karadzic to appeal his transfer to the United Nations war crimes tribunal in The Hague has expired.
The former Bosnian Serb leader's legal counsel released no information about the status of the case, telling reporters that withholding details was "part of the defence strategy". However, Serbia's state-run 'Politika' newspaper reported that Karadzic's lawyer had filed a last-minute appeal against his extradition but this has not been confirmed by other sources.
